= Definition =

The yen to euro exchange in cryptocurrency context refers to digital trading pairs and tokenized assets that facilitate conversion between Japanese Yen (JPY) and Euro (EUR) within the crypto ecosystem. Unlike traditional forex, crypto-based yen-to-euro transactions leverage blockchain technology, offering 24/7 trading, lower friction, and integration with DeFi protocols. This includes JPY-pegged stablecoins (like those backed by fiat reserves), EUR-backed tokens, and direct crypto trading pairs on exchanges that support JPY/EUR conversion.

**Q: How does it work?**
A: The process begins when a user deposits JPY into a crypto exchange, which then issues JPY-pegged tokens on the blockchain (typically ERC-20 or similar standards). These tokens maintain value through fiat reserves held by custodians. To convert to euros, users trade JPY-tokens for EUR-pegged stablecoins or directly exchange for cryptocurrencies like USDT, then withdraw as EUR. Smart contracts handle the exchange logic, while AI algorithms optimize route selection across liquidity pools. Decentralized exchanges use automated market makers (AMMs) with liquidity pools instead of order books, calculating prices algorithmically based on supply ratios.

= Reliability – Reliability Explanation =

Evaluating reliability for yen to euro cryptocurrency transactions requires assessing three core pillars: reserve transparency, smart contract security, and regulatory compliance. For JPY and EUR stablecoins, reputable issuers now provide real-time reserve dashboards with monthly第三方 audits, though users should verify attestation providers (like Armanino or Hackett).

Smart contract reliability has improved significantly with formal verification becoming standard for major protocols. In 2026, AI code auditing tools can detect vulnerabilities with 99.7% accuracy before deployment. However, users should still prefer audited protocols with established track records.

Centralized exchanges offer stronger reliability for fiat on/off ramps, with tier-1 platforms maintaining regulatory licenses in multiple jurisdictions. Decentralized options, while more resilient to censorship, require users to understand wallet security and gas mechanics. The hybrid approach—using centralized exchanges for large fiat conversions and decentralized protocols for subsequent DeFi movements—provides optimal reliability for most users.
